Russian companies are hiring Korean-language translators and cultural specialists as countless North Korean workers put into Russia to fill construction and facilities jobs, the Daily Storm news outletreported.North Korea has emerged as one of Russias essential allies considering that the invasion of Ukraine, sending out countless soldiers and employees to Russia.
This increase has actually developed a demand for translators to handle the thousands of North Koreans now working in the country.Job posts for Korean interpreters some offering wages as high as $4,000 monthly have actually appeared on major Russian job sites and niche Telegram channels in current weeks, the Daily Storm reported.One current listing from Strana Development, a building firm based in Moscow, looked for an interpreterfluent in Korean with understanding of North Korean culture and rules to work on a building and construction site in the capital.Similar jobs have appeared on Telegram channels for translators.A reporter from the Daily Storm called the phone number on a post looking for a Korean language expert for work with building and construction teams in St.
Petersburg and the Leningrad region.The press reporter was told that the position was meant for North Korean people, including that groups of 30 to 35 people will be getting here every seven to 10 days and will be designated to various building and construction sites.The primary tasks are to help the employees adjust to their job sites, organize daily routines, provide safety instructions and specify the scope and approaches of work, the company added.The increase of employees has actually triggered scholastic and military institutions to step in.
The Moscow State Institute of International Relations (MGIMO), Russias top diplomatic training university, just recently promoted a position for a Korean military translation instructor.Applicants are required to have military experience or a sophisticated scholastic degree, with incomes varying from 100,000 to 120,000 rubles monthly ($1,000 to $1,300).
Translation services are likewise being sought for more formal organization engagements.The contracting out business Excelsior just recently published an opening for an interpreter to accompany a delegation of North Korean entrepreneurs, with duties including supplying live analysis at conferences and events.Pavel Belenets, an agent of the Primorsky-based advancement company Eskadra, stated in late June that more than 150,000 North Koreans have submitted task applications to work in Russia.He estimated that around 15,000 are currently used, mainly in building and construction and repair jobs, a figure that might possibly reach 50,000 by the end of the year.Security Council Secretary Sergei Shoigu said last month that some 6,000 North Korean specialists would be released to the Kursk border area to aid with restoration following Ukraines cross-border incursion.Similar arrangements have actually been discussed for war-torn locations of eastern Ukraine occupied by Russian forces, including the Donbas region.United Nations sanctions restrict member states from working with North Korean workers abroad due to fears that their earnings are funneled straight to the program in Pyongyang.Human rights groups have actually long recorded extreme conditions for North Koreans working overseas, pointing out cases of monitoring, forced labor and the confiscation of incomes by the state.
